ENVIRONMENT

ZILZIE IS COMMITTED TO PROTECTING OUR NATURAL RESOURCES AND MINIMISING OUR IMPACT ON THE HEALTH OF THE PLANET THROUGH:

Creating a Sustainability Culture:
Communicating, collaborating  and encouraging initiatives that support environment & sustainability becoming an inherent attribute of our team & community.


Sustainability Education: 
Raising awareness through education initiatives, packaging improvements & promoting good sustainability practices.


Carbon Emissions & Energy Usage :
Actively reducing our carbon emissions and targeting 100% renewable energy by 2025.

Water & Wastewater Management:  Sustainable water management that optimises usage and systems that reclaim, filter and reuse wastewater.


Sourcing, Procurement & Supply Chain:
Embedding our Environmental & Sustainability objectives into all sourcing tenders & supplier contracts to achieve our commitments to Sustainable Wine Growing Certification and  Sustainable Packaging Guideline goals.

Waste Management & Recycling: Actively practice, promote & support “Reusable, Recyclable or Compostable” initiatives and reducing problematic unnecessary single use plastics and waste.


Building a Sustainability Framework across the business:
To drive our Environment & Sustainability Strategy.

  Monitoring, Measuring & Reporting: Actively monitor, measure & benchmark our performance against agreed targets and industry standards. 

Given Zilzie’s location, water conservation has been a constant priority and continued efforts from the entire Zilzie team have seen a further  reduction in water usage, down to an average of 2.17 litres of water per litre of wine produced over a five year period.

Zilzie’s commitment to water conservation and sustainability has evolved into a total Environmental Management Strategy. Zilzie are ISO14001 certified and members of Sustainable Wine Growing Australia – the wine industry’s national environmental assurance program.

 

In addition to the above Zilzie is committed to supporting the Sustainability Packaging Guideline initiatives. The core components of our packaging are:

Glass bottles: on average are made from 30% recycled materials and are kerbside recyclable in most cities. 

Cardboard cartons: are made from 100% recycled materials and are kerbside recyclable in most cities

Screwcaps: are made from 70% recycled aluminium.

Dividers: we have removed unnecessary dividers (where is it safe to do so) from 81% of our product range, with plans to increase this 90% over coming year. We won’t be able to remove dividers from our Sparkling or Prosecco wines as it is not safe to do so at this time.

We currently use Carbon Reduced or lighter weight glass across 72% of our wines, and will be looking to introduce even lighter weight glass across some products in 2021.  Lighter weight glass requires less resources and energy during the production of each bottle and requires less energy during transportation.
